Steamed red gilthead
Difficulty: Easy
Time: 30 min. preparation time, 0 min. baking time
Nutrition: Calories ca 555 / Protein 36g / Carbohydr. 7g / Fat 43g
Ingredients (2 servings)
30 g | ginger (divided) |
4 cloves | garlic (divided) |
1 | bell pepper (red) |
4 stalks | green onion (divided) |
1 | red gilthead (whole) |
5 tbsp | vegetable oil |
2 tbsp | soy sauce (seasoned for seafood) |
salt |
Utensils
large saucepan, plate for serving, steamer, cutting board, knife, large pot

Step 1
Cut half of ginger and garlic into thin slices. Julienne bell pepper. Cut half of green onion into index finger-length strips. Make two diagonal slits on each side of fish. Sprinkle with salt and pour wine on top.
cutting board, knife
15 g ginger / 2 cloves garlic / 1 bell pepper / 2 stalks green onion / 2 tbsp white wine / 1 red gilthead / salt
Step 2
Stuff fish with chopped green onions, ginger, and garlic slices.
Step 3
Julienne remainder of ginger, garlic, and green onion.
15 g ginger / 2 cloves garlic / 2 stalks green onion
Step 4
Bring a large pot of water to a boil over high heat and place steamer on top. Lay fish on top of steamer and steam for approx. 8 min. Then, turn off heat and continue to steam for approx. 3 min. Transfer fish to plate for serving and carefully drain excess liquid. Garnish with julienned vegetables. Now, heat up vegetable oil in a large saucepan over high heat. Pour hot oil over fish and sprinkle soy sauce on top. Enjoy!
large saucepan, plate for serving, steamer, large pot
5 tbsp vegetable oil / 2 tbsp soy sauce
